Sam Amick of the Sacramento Bee reported Sunday morning that Ricky Rubio, a projected high pick in Thursday's NBA draft, is on the precipice of finalizing a buy-out agreement with his Spanish club, DKV Joventut. No word on how much of the $6.6 million owed to Joventut will be cut from the deal, but Amick said the resulting amount will be something feasible for Rubio, who should be a top five pick.Further news on the Rubio beat: he met with Thunder officials in L.A. this weekend, and he will reportedly re-visit Sacramento today, where he is expected to engage in a work-out.
At last word, Sacramento had gotten cold feet. DraftExpress' Jonathan Givony nails the sentiment in today's round-up: Kings management fears Rubio will need some time to transition to NBA basketball, and management doesn't have much time for the team to show massive improvement. This is irrelevant if the Thunder really like Ricky, though. (OKC picks No. 3, Sacramento No. 4.)
